Meet the Hosterts
kathleen & craig Today, Craig and Kathleen make it their mission to spread the word on organ donation. They urge others to discuss organ donation with family and friends, and consider becoming an organ donor.

"This transplant has changed our lives and we hope the lives of many other people. We have always thought that this chapter in our lives was meant for some reason. We believe that is our calling to help other people understand how and how unique and unbelievably special it is to dedicate oneself as an organ donor"
Craig and Kathleen Hostert met as clerks at a local Sav-on where, Kathleen says, "I fell madly in love with Craig my first day on the job."  Now married with two beautiful children, the Hosterts are an active couple. Going on ski trips. Coaching Little League. Running in races as a family.  You would never guess that Craig used to rely on three-times weekly dialysis to keep his kidneys functioning, or that Kathleen donated a kidney to Craig just 11 years ago.

In 1996, Craig was diagnosed with Berger's disease, an autoimmune disorder of the kidneys.  When kidney failure became a real possibility, Craig's three brothers and sister tested to be kidney donors, but were ruled out.  After months on dialysis for Craig and endless testing, Kathleen was matched as a donor.  On June 25, 1998, the transplant surgery was completed, with successful results.

The Donate Life Run/Walk is the first in what Kathleen and Craig hope will become a Fullerton community tradition. The last seven years have been a huge success and this year's Run will be larger.
